SPDX-FileCopyrightText: 2019 - 2025 Slavi Pantaleev SPDX-FileCopyrightText: 2019 Hugues De Keyzer SPDX-FileCopyrightText: 2019 MDAD project contributors SPDX-FileCopyrightText: 2020 Chris van Dijk SPDX-FileCopyrightText: 2020 Scott Crossen SPDX-License-Identifier: AGPL-3.0-or-later